Abstract
L'invention concerne un détecteur pyroélectrique d'infrarouges. Le détecteur comprend un substrat et des éléments pyroélectriques polymères montés sur les deux faces dudit substrat, les plaques électrodes d'un élément pyroélectrique étant reliées électriquement aux plaques-électrodes de polarités opposées de l'autre élément Application aux appareillages de contrôle.
